On both 9.4 machines I have access to currently (one Sun, One Linux),
the default terminal window font is ugly, and in some cases
illegible. Letter spacings are irregular, and in some cases the
spacing is so narrow that letters overlap.
I had noticed this on 9.2 Linux machines too, but it went away in 9.3.
Looks like it's back in 9.4...
